Transaction 640323bfdb409c0109482c8fffd57a3cbc83cd244e5ba3aad9fad10c767725c4

1 Input
2 Outputs
  • 640323bfdb409c0109482c8fffd57a3cbc83cd244e5ba3aad9fad10c767725c4:0
  • value  281979
    address  3C13ywpFVvn3NsYRQzfcpqvgbr6EnQNsy9
  • 640323bfdb409c0109482c8fffd57a3cbc83cd244e5ba3aad9fad10c767725c4:1
  • value  55229797
    address  173bVmGbxeKCZV34APZ5vKXgqG3QNuvPFg